Output 65764de812cbac9ce67eeb51a24d10d85f76fe35ee1d45dc15c47bea71e843fa: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bc1d1e7a54c21bd883f34b8e370265a24a94e0e OP_EQUAL
address
3JonUG8MjTAVfYN74YhQrb8C7uYjJm7Tcy
transaction
65764de812cbac9ce67eeb51a24d10d85f76fe35ee1d45dc15c47bea71e843fa
confirmations
400625
spent
true